## Authentication

ContrastCheck audits run in CI against the Palettegate token service. The release manager must confirm a valid service token exists before tagging a release; expired tokens cause every audit job to report false failures. Tokens are scoped read-only to the Palettegate contrast rules endpoint and rotate monthly. Do not reuse staging tokens in production runs. For the current release cycle, authenticate the audit runner with the key below.

API key for bageg-kajef: vxb2-ss

## Reviewing the Scanline Barcode Integration

Welcome! You'll mostly be reviewing PRs against the Scanline adapter, which bridges the handheld scanners at the Gravemoor depot to our inventory service. Watch for two things: checksum handling on Code-128 payloads (we've been burned), and the retry budget on the decode queue. Test rigs live in the staging harness; anyone on the review rota can spin one up. The harness vault is sealed at startup, and it unseals with the recovery passphrase written below.

strongbox words: oliael-gilax-lamael

Handover — Top Floor Quiet Room

Priya, the quiet room on level 9 at Calder House is now bookable again after the ventilation fix. Please keep the blinds down until the glare film arrives, and log any booking clashes with facilities. The door lock was rekeyed on Tuesday, so use the new code below.

badge for fajog-fahap: bdg-G-50

## Ticket QMX-842: Compaction stalled on staging broker

The Plumewire staging broker stopped compacting the orders topic because the janitor process was pointed at the prod credential vault, which rejects staging hosts. Compaction lag is now past 40 GB. To fix, repoint the janitor to the staging vault and restart broker-2. Add the following line to /etc/plumewire/compactor.env before restarting:

sealed setting: LEDGER_TOKEN20=6148d35bbb480b0ab79e